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Example 1
An efficient wire stripping machine for wire and cable detection comprises a machine body 2 and a support frame 1, wherein two groups of wire stripping mechanisms 4 are oppositely arranged in the machine body 2, a wire passing channel 5 is reserved between the wire stripping mechanisms 4, each wire stripping mechanism 4 comprises a cylinder 41 fixed on the inner wall of the machine body 2, a connecting rod 42 and a mounting plate 43, a pressing mechanism 44, a cutting mechanism 45 and a separation mechanism 46 are sequentially arranged on the mounting plate 43, each pressing mechanism 44 comprises a pressing block 442 and a first fixing rod 441, a pressure sensor 443 is arranged at the bottom of the pressing block 442, each cutting mechanism 45 comprises a cutting blade 452 arranged on the mounting plate 43, each separation mechanism 46 comprises a roller 463, a second motor 462 and a second rotating shaft 465, the rollers 463 are sleeved on the second rotating shafts 465, and separation teeth 464 are arranged on the surfaces of the rollers 463.
The utility model discloses a theory of operation does:
the electric wire to be stripped is stretched into the wire passing channel 5 between the wire stripping mechanisms 4, the air cylinder 41 is started, the air cylinder 41 pushes the mounting plate 43 to move towards the electric wire, the pressing blocks 442 of the two groups of wire stripping mechanisms 4 press the electric wire at the same time, the pressure sensor 443 senses the pressure, the movement is stopped when the pressure reaches a standard, the cutting blade 452 cuts the insulating layer 7 at the moment, the roller 463 rotates, the disengaging teeth 464 on the surface of the roller 463 rotate along with the roller 463 and grab the insulating layer 7 to pull backwards, because the other end of the electric wire is pressed by the pressing blocks 442, the insulating layer 7 can be easily disengaged from the conductive copper wire 6 under the action of the roller 463, the stripping is very efficient, the mounting plate 43 can drive the wire stripping mechanisms 4 to move and adjust the size of the wire passing channel 5 to adapt to different sizes of the cables, the pressing blocks 442 can press the cables until the pressure reaches the, facilitating the rear disengagement mechanism 46 to pull the insulation 7 back.
Example 2
On the basis of the embodiment 1, the mounting plate 43 is provided with the connecting sleeve 451, one end of the cutting blade 452 is fixed in the connecting sleeve 451 through the fastening bolt 453, and the cutting blade 452 is fixed in the connecting sleeve 451 through the fastening bolt 453, so that the detachment and installation of the cutting blade 452 are facilitated, and the timely replacement of the cutting blade 452 is facilitated.
Example 3
On the basis of embodiment 1, the bottom of the cutting blade 452 is arc-shaped, and the arc-shaped blade can be more suitable for the size of the cable, so that the surface of the cable can be better cut, the cut opening is larger, and the insulating layer 7 can be more quickly separated.
Example 4
On the basis of embodiment 1, the detaching mechanism 46 further includes two second fixing rods 461 fixed on the mounting plate 43, the second motor 462 is fixed on the second fixing rods 461, the roller 463 is arranged between the second fixing rods 461, one end of the second rotating shaft 465 is fixedly connected to an output shaft of the second motor 462, the other end of the second rotating shaft 465 is rotatably connected to the second fixing rods 461 through a bearing, the second rotating shaft 462 rotates to drive the second rotating shaft 465 to rotate, the second rotating shaft 465 drives the roller 463 to rotate, the detaching teeth 464 on the surface of the roller 463 rotate therewith, and during rotation, under the action of friction force and the gripping force of the detaching teeth 464, the insulating layer 7 can be driven to be pulled backwards to detach from the internal conductive copper wires 6.
Example 5
On embodiment 1's basis, still be equipped with garbage collection room 3 in the organism 2, 3 bottom openings in garbage collection room, 3 below in the garbage collection room are equipped with waste bin 8, fall into garbage collection room 3 after insulating layer 7 is peeled off, and waste bin 8 is collected again, makes the waste material can not spill in disorder everywhere, has kept the clean and tidy of environment.
Example 6
On the basis of embodiment 1, 1 bottom of support frame is equipped with callus on the sole 101, makes support frame 1 more steady, slows down the vibrations of organism 2.

Claims (6)

1. A high-efficiency wire stripping machine for wire and cable detection comprises a machine body (2) and a support frame (1), and is characterized in that two groups of wire stripping mechanisms (4) are oppositely arranged in the machine body (2), a wire passing channel (5) is reserved between the wire stripping mechanisms (4), each wire stripping mechanism (4) comprises a cylinder (41), a connecting rod (42) and a mounting plate (43) which are fixed on the inner wall of the machine body (2), a pressing mechanism (44), a cutting mechanism (45) and a separating mechanism (46) are sequentially arranged on the mounting plate (43), the pressing mechanism (44) comprises a pressing block (442) and a first fixing rod (441), a pressure sensor (443) is arranged at the bottom of the pressing block (442), the cutting mechanism (45) comprises a cutting blade (452) arranged on the mounting plate (43), the separating mechanism (46) comprises a roller (463), a second motor (462) and a second rotating shaft (465), the roller (463) is sleeved on the second rotating shaft (465), and the surface of the roller (463) is provided with disengaging teeth (464).
2. The high-efficiency wire stripping machine for wire and cable detection as claimed in claim 1, wherein a connecting sleeve (451) is provided on the mounting plate (43), and one end of the cutting blade (452) is fixed in the connecting sleeve (451) by a fastening bolt (453).
3. The high-efficiency wire stripping machine for wire and cable inspection as claimed in claim 1, wherein the bottom of said cutting blade (452) is circular arc-shaped.
4. The high-efficiency wire stripping machine for wire and cable detection as claimed in claim 1, wherein said release mechanism (46) further comprises two second fixing rods (461) fixed on the mounting plate (43), said second motor (462) is fixed on the second fixing rods (461), said roller (463) is disposed between the second fixing rods (461), one end of said second rotating shaft (465) is fixedly connected to the output shaft of the second motor (462), and the other end is rotatably connected to the second fixing rods (461) through bearings.
5. The high-efficiency wire stripping machine for wire and cable detection according to claim 1, wherein a waste collection chamber (3) is further arranged in the machine body (2), the bottom of the waste collection chamber (3) is open, and a waste box (8) is arranged below the waste collection chamber (3).
6. The high-efficiency wire stripping machine for detecting the wires and the cables as claimed in claim 1, wherein a foot pad (101) is arranged at the bottom of the supporting frame (1).
